NTM is a Finnish family business with long experience in manufacturing high-quality and specialized RCVs, trailers and box bodies. NTM’s parent company is located in Närpes and subsidiaries are located in Sweden, Canada, USA, UK, Germany and Estonia. Sales are made in Europe and North America. The NTM Group currently employs over 650 people and has a turnover of approximately €100 million.
